For generations, the presence of cancer in a lymph node has carried a near-automatic verdict: chemotherapy. The OPTIMA trial, presented at ASCO's 2026 annual meeting, quietly challenges that reflex by asking whether a tumor's genetic language should speak louder than its anatomical address. In a study of over 4,400 patients with hormone-receptor-positive, HER2-negative early breast cancer, genomic-guided treatment proved as effective as standard chemotherapy — sparing two-thirds of clinically high-risk patients from a treatment their tumors never truly required.

OPTIMA trial validates genomic testing (Prosigna) for personalized breast cancer treatment, potentially reducing unnecessary chemotherapy and lowering healthcare costs while maintaining outcomes.
Patients may avoid unnecessary chemotherapy side effects and costs; reduced treatment burden improves quality of life. However, requires access to genomic testing, which may increase upfront diagnostic costs depending on insurance coverage.
Likely to drive reimbursement policy changes favoring genomic testing over empirical chemotherapy; potential cost-savings for healthcare systems; may influence clinical guidelines and treatment protocols; regulatory bodies may expand coverage for PAM50/Prosigna testing.
